A mesothelioma lawyer will also be able determine the type of claim a patient must make. The victim may have a products liability claim against the producer of asbestos-containing products or a workers compensation claim against their employer due to exposure to asbestos while working. Mesothelioma patients should also seek out attorneys who are familiar with VA benefits claims, since veterans suffering from asbestos-related illnesses could be eligible for financial and healthcare benefits from the Department of Veterans Affairs.

Experienced mesothelioma attorneys have access to databases that list thousands of asbestos-related companies including their products and work websites. This information can be used to determine the exact time and place victims were exposed even if the victims do not remember. They will also be able to determine whether a victim's asbestos case is admissible for compensation from an asbestos trust fund which was created to compensate victims who are not able to sue negligent asbestos producers.

Many asbestos lawsuits have been filed against big corporations that were aware the dangers of their products, but did not inform their employees or their clients. Depending on state laws, there is a specific period of time within which you can make a mesothelioma claim or asbestos claim. This is known as the statute of limitations. This timeline can vary from one state to the next, and it usually begins the moment a patient or loved ones discover their mesothelioma diagnosis.

The process of bringing a mesothelioma suit can take up to 1 year. It is important to select a law firm that has expertise and resources needed to manage your case swiftly and efficiently.
